Why does my water bill keep climbing in Iola with nothing running?

That is the classic hidden leak — usually a slab leak, an underground service line, or a toilet flapper passing water quietly all night. A Iola leak detection visit puts a pressure gauge on the system and finds it without digging up the yard first.

Can you clear a drain in Iola without tearing up the floor?

Almost always. A cable machine or hydro jet goes in through an existing cleanout and clears the line from there. In Iola the camera goes down afterward so you can see whether it was grease, roots or a broken section.
